Background

Fairchain was a web3 startup that provides blockchain-enforced contracts that allows artists to receive a percentage of any future sale of their artwork.

Fairchain was a pre-seed startup looking to quickly build new features to show to more investors. However, the company was suffering from tech debt due to building more features at such a rapid pace, especially in the design space.

The company needed a designer to create a cohesive structure and system while delivering designs to engineering for new features.

My Role

Joining Fairchain as their first UX designer, I sought to design a more cohesive digital experience while quickly iterating and building new features for users.

During my 3-month contract at Fairchain, I designed several new app features, such as push notifications and Stripe integration. Additionally, I built a design system and a marketing website to create a more cohesive end-to-end experience for all target audiences, from first impression to contract signing.

A clear and seamless onboarding experience for art

For new users, it might be difficult to know where to start. To rectify this, I designed a streamlined user flow that clearly instructs the user on how to upload their first artwork to the platform.

Complete parity between mobile and web

Facing cohesion issues between mobile and web, I built an impromptu design system that helped solve design disparities between the two platforms, allowing users to fully experience Fairchain equally on both platforms.

An elegant place for users to store and admire their art

When tackling how to design users' art collections, I streamlined navigational menus and icons to show art in a minimalist aesthetic that retained a visual style that you'd see most similarly in art musuems.
